Quick heads-up on Pinwheel UI versioning: we cut a minor release every sprint, and anything touching component props needs a changeset file in the PR. No changeset, no merge — the bot will nag you. Majors are rare and go through the design council first. The full policy, with examples of what counts as breaking, lives on the internal page below.

wiki page, bahip-yahip: https://grafana.qirvanlabs.corp/browse/display/projects/cc3a1b9dbfc9

## Tuning

The receipt mailer (Almsgate) batches donation receipts and sends through the Thornquay relay. On-call: if the queue backs up, resist the urge to crank batch size — the relay rate-limits per connection, and bigger batches just mean bigger retries. Scale worker count first, then shorten the flush interval. Dedupe window must stay longer than the retry horizon or donors get duplicate receipts, which generates tickets. All knobs live in one place and are read at worker start. Current production values follow.

tuning table, kajop-yafof:
QUOTAS = {
    "wenath": 10,
    "ulaael": 5,
}

QUARTERLY PLANNING NOTE — Branch Managers

Churn in the Lanefold pilot reached 9% this quarter, above the 6% target. Exit surveys cite onboarding delays, not pricing. Corrective steps: faster activation and a dedicated support line at the Westhollow branch. Retention incentives are under review. The commercial rationale appears directly below this note.

management briefing: Headcount on the Belix team goes from 60 to 93 by the end of November. Gross margin on Belix came in at 23 percent against a plan of 47 percent.